The Star Wars Trilogy

John Williams’s music for Star Wars is now celebrating its 20th anniversary with a re-release, backed by a luxuriously packaged double-CD recorded by the London Symphony Orchestra in sparkling form. The booklet talks at length about Williams’s Wagnerian approach to themes, and stress the ‘archive’ importance of having all five takes of the main title music; I simply enjoy its vigour and freshness.
